Coyotes lose game one on walk-off homer in the 8th

Sonoma earns sweep with 5-2 victory in second game

Cassidy Lee allowed four hits, but was dealt the loss in Friday's 1-0 game in eight innings at Sonoma State.

ROHNERT PARK
-- Ali Palermo's solo home run in eighth gave the host Sonoma State Seawolves a 1-0 victory over the Cal State San Bernardino softball team in the opener of California Collegiate Athletic Association doubleheader Friday afternoon.

The Coyotes (11-9 overall, 7-7 in the CCAA) were shut down by Samantha Lipperd, who threw a one-hit shutout.

CSUSB's Britney Butler had the only hit for the Coyotes with an infield single in the fourth. On Butler's single, Alex Mitchell tried to score from second but was thrown out at the plate.

Mitchell reached third base in the sixth with one out, but was left stranded when Jacquelyn Holtzclaw flew out and Butler struck out.

Coyotes LHP Cassidy Lee took the hard-luck loss. She allowed just four hits and struck out three without giving up a walk.

In the second game, Courtney Wilhelms had a double, but the Coyotes were stopped 5-2.

Trailing 1-0, the Coyotes scored two runs on three hits in the fifth. Wilhelms led off the inning with a double and later scored on Holtzclaw's one-out single to right. With the bases loaded, Jamie Leffingwell earned the four-pitch RBI with a bases-loaded walk that scored Carly Land, who reached on a sacrifice bunt.

But the Seawolves (14-5, 11-3) scored four runs on three hits in the sixth and went on to the victory.

Holtzclaw, Mitchell and Flores each singled to complete the Coyotes' four hits.
